Saudi Arabia is hosting significant discussions on the bilateral relations between the United States and Ukraine, following a contentious exchange between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y and former US President Donald Trump. The purpose of these talks is to address concerns stemming from an intense argument during Zelenskyy’s Oval Office meeting, where Trump criticized Zelenskyy’s approach to a potential military conflict with Russia.
The event is scheduled to take place in Jeddah, a key port city on the Red Sea, known for hosting various diplomatic engagements. The choice of location, while unclear, reflects Saudi Arabia’s historical role in international diplomacy, as emphasized by a statement from the Saudi Foreign Ministry reaffirming the nation’s commitment to peace efforts.
Zelenskyy will arrive in Saudi Arabia shortly before the meetings. His delegation includes key officials like Andriy Yermak, the chief of staff, and both the Foreign and Defence Ministers. The US delegation will be led by Secretary of State Marco Rubio, who has indicated a desire to foster sustainable peace in ongoing global conflicts.
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man has positioned Saudi Arabia as a pivotal player in international diplomacy, despite earlier reputational challenges. By mediating these talks, Saudi Arabia aims to solidify its role as a neutral facilitator in high-stakes discussions, which is critical given the geopolitical complexities surrounding the Ukraine conflict.
The forthcoming talks could have significant implications for the ongoing war in Ukraine. While Trump is advocating for a peace agreement, his methods, such as restricted intelligence sharing, have raised concerns. Additionally, European nations express skepticism regarding their exclusion from these discussions, even as they bolster their own defense budgets and strategies in response to the conflict.
